Expect the Unexpected - I see so many future cards with this new sentiment! Today it is a Halloween sentiment paired with a new Scary Skull image. I couldn't resist changing the skulls into sugar skulls - it makes them a bit less scary and reminds me of skulls I saw growing up in Albuquerque, New Mexico. The pink color and lace help reduce the scariness too. The inside has a really scary skull I didn't change up. I should have done a giant Boo sentiment! Maybe some confetti would be fun.
The bg and the skull base was done using SU! Regal Rose and Vintage photo distress ink swiped on aluminum foil and sprayed with water until liquid. Then I dipped in the paper. The water softens the color to light pink and gives the ink some motion. I love this technique. On the cardboard base, I pealed off a layer of paper (Amazon Box) and then painted the cardboard white. It was too white, so I sponged on Vintage Photo and Black Soot which I also did lightly around the skulls too.
